Enable Battery Saving Mode:
- Launch Settings
- Scroll to Device
- Tap Battery > Menu
- Enable Battery saver
Lower the Screen Brightness and Timeout Duration:
- Swipe the Status bar down on the home screen
- Drag the brightness slider towards the left to decrease luminosity
- Launch Settings for additional options
- Access Display
- Optionally, enable or disable Adaptive brightness
- Tap Sleep for timeout options and select an option like 15 seconds
Disable Unused Connectivity Features:
NOTE: You can disable your phones connectivity features when not actively in use such as Wi-Fi, Hotspot, Bluetooth, and GPS- to avoid unnecessary network scans and improve battery life in the long run.
- On the home screen, swipe the Status bar down
- Tap the Wi-Fi, Location and Bluetooth quick toggles to turn the features OFF
- Launch Settings
- Scroll to and go to Location
- Tap Mode and enable Battery saving
- Return to Settings and tap More under Wireless & Networks
- Tap Tethering & portable hotspot and turn the features OFF
Temporarily Switch to 2G Networks:
NOTE: Incase the phone runs low on battery and you dont have quick access to a battery bank or wall socket, you can conserve the battery until the next recharge by temporarily switching to 2G networks.
- Open Settings
- Tap More under Wireless & Networks
- Tap Mobile networks
- Go to Preferred network type
- Enable 2G
Change Sync Settings:
NOTE: You can decrease the amount of data synced by your accounts to improve battery life in the long run. To do this:
- Go to Settings
- Access Accounts
- Select an account type and the desired account
- Change the available settings to reduce sync
Minimize Third-Party App Usage:
NOTE: Certain third-party apps perform regular background processes which can potentially affect the devices battery life even when the apps are not actively in use. By removing or disabling these apps, you may improve battery life in the long run.
- Launch Settings
- Tap Apps under Device
- Make sure All apps is selected in the drop-down menu at the top
- Select the desired app
- To turn the app off, tap Disable / Force Stop
- To remove the app, tap Uninstall
Keep the OS Up To Date:
NOTE: OS updates can include improvements to battery life and as such its recommended to keep the OS up to date at all times. To check for updates:
- Open Settings
- Scroll to and tap About phone
- Tap System updates
- Verify if a new update is available for download
- If applicable, follow the on-screen steps to download and apply the update (NOTE: the process will require at least one reboot)
